Burgess Birds: A Simple Studies Guide
Burgess Birds invites students into the fascinating world of birds through short lessons designed to inspire wonder and observation. With 45 lessons corresponding to chapters in The Burgess Bird Book for Children, students enjoy simple readings, narration prompts, and hands-on enrichment—all without complicated prep.
Each lesson includes:
- A reading prompt from The Burgess Bird Book
- Narration and review questions
- Optional bird poetry and nature journaling
- Video links, mapping, and Latin naming prompts
- Handbook of Nature Study references
The Extension Pack includes:
- 45 hand-drawn bird coloring pages
- Picture booklists by lesson and general bird themes
- Older student booklists and bird-themed chapter books
- Aesop’s fables, bird poems, and bird craft ideas
- Unit study links and printables
Topics covered include:
- Ornithology, science, and reading
- Narration, poetry, and Latin
- Nature study, art, and geography
All printables included—just add The Burgess Bird Book for Children by Thornton Burgess (free on LibriVox).
